About the Practice

Whole Picture Health & Vision is a boutique private practice in Ithaca, NY offering full-scope care with a focuse on primary eyecare, neuro-optometric rehab, pediatrics, specialty contact lenses and ocular disease. WPHV began serving Ithaca and the surrounding region 50 years ago as the practice of Larry Wallace OD, PhD. Our motto is, “See the whole picture, treat the whole person.”  We are not a high volume practice and we go the extra mile to provide outstanding care to our patients and excellent quality of life to our doctors and staff.

About the Location

Ithaca, NY is a college town located on the southern shore of Cayuga Lake that is home to Cornell University and Ithaca College. “Ithaca is Gorges...” It is also a magical place to live and grow due to the booming local economy and extremely educated, liberal population. The locals often describe Ithaca as, “10 square miles surrounded by reality.” As an academic stronghold in Upstate New York, Ithaca provides all of the benefits of a larger urban area (tons of restaurants, cultural experiences, social interactions, activity groups, sports and economic opportunities) while retaining a small town feel. Cornell’s luxury Campus-to-Campus Bus service seamlessly connects Ithaca to New York City and makes travel a breeze.

Ithaca is consistently rated as one of the best places to live in the country.
